On Friday (Nov. 22), Puerto Rican singer Ozuna confirmed the release date for his next album Nibiru, unveiled the art cover and announced the cities where he will be performing as part of his world tour.
Ozuna’s Nibiru, which includes songs such as “Hasta Que Salga El Sol,” “Muito Calor” (with Anitta) and “Cambio” with Anuel AA, will be released on Nov. 29.
The urban artist is also ready to hit the road in 2020. On Thursday (Nov. 21), Ozuna revealed the cities where he will be performing next year. So far, in the U.S he will be performing in 26 cities, including New York, N.Y.; Miami, Fla.; Los Angeles, Calif. and San Antonio, T.X.
